Basement concrete resurfacing services involve restoring and improving the appearance and durability of existing concrete floors and walls in basement spaces. This process typically includes cleaning, repairing cracks or surface damage, and applying a new layer of coating or overlay to refresh the surface. The goal is to create a smooth, even finish that enhances the overall look of the basement while also providing added protection against future wear and deterioration. These services are designed to give older or worn concrete a fresh, clean appearance without the need for complete removal and replacement.
Many property owners turn to concrete resurfacing when their basement floors or walls have developed cracks, stains, or surface deterioration over time. Common issues include peeling or chipping coatings, discoloration from water or mold, and uneven surfaces that can pose safety hazards or make the space less inviting. Resurfacing can address these problems by sealing the surface and creating a uniform appearance, which can help prevent further damage caused by moisture infiltration or structural movement. It’s an effective way to extend the lifespan of basement concrete and improve its functionality.

The overview below groups typical Basement Concrete Resurfacing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bloomington,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or resurfacing projects, such as patching or surface refinishing,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and surface condition.
Mid-Size Projects - Larger resurfacing jobs that involve extensive surface preparation or decorative finishes often cost between $600-$2,000. These projects are common for homeowners wanting a significant upgrade without full replacement.
Large or Complex Jobs - Extensive resurfacing or multiple surface areas can range from $2,000-$5,000, especially when involving custom finishes or structural repairs. Fewer projects reach this tier, but they are suitable for more involved renovations.
Full Basement Resurfacing - Complete overhaul of basement concrete surfaces might range from $5,000 and up, depending on size and complexity. Local contractors handling such projects can provide tailored estimates based on individual need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ete resurfacing for basements? Concrete resurfacing involves applying a new coating or overlay to existing basement floors to improve appearance and durability without full replacement.
Can resurfacing fix cracks and stains in basement concrete? Yes, resurfacing can address surface imperfections like cracks, stains, and uneven areas to restore a smooth, fresh look.
What types of finishes are available for basement concrete resurfacing? There are various finishes such as stamped, textured, epoxy coatings, or decorative overlays to enhance style and function.
Is basement concrete resurfacing suitable for high-traffic areas? Resurfacing options are often durable enough to withstand regular use, making them suitable for basement floors with frequent activity.
How do local contractors prepare basement floors for resurfacing? Preparation typically includes cleaning, repairing existing damage, and applying a primer to ensure proper adhesion of the new coating.
